Hoosier Basketball Magazine has announced their Top 60 senior boys’ basketball players for 2024-2025 as compiled by Hoosier Basketball Magazine.
These boys were selected from approximately 1,500 senior players statewide. The Top 60 Senior Workout will be at Marian University in Indianapolis on Sunday, March 30, 2025.
Statistical evaluation, game observation and statewide research were conducted throughout the season and the state tournament to determine Hoosier Basketball Magazine's Top 60.
Two sessions of the Top 60 Senior Workout will be hosted on Sunday, March 30th by Hoosier Basketball Magazine, in conjunction with the IHSAA and the IBCA, at Marian University in Indianapolis (3200 N. Cold Spring Road).
Half of the Top 60 boys, primarily from Northern and Southern Indiana, will participate in the first session (1:00 - 3:00 pm EST). The remaining players, mostly from Central Indiana, will compete during the second session (3:30-5:30 pm EST).
Hoosier Basketball Magazine's Top 60 Senior Workout is highlighted by 13 players that will play for an IHSAA State Championship this weekend.
Those invited players include Nathan Baker, JonAnthony Hall and Justin Kirby of Fishers (4A North Semi-State Champion), Michael Cooper, P.J. Douglas and Tre Singleton of Jeffersonville (3A South Semi-State Champion), Chase Konieczny of South Bend St. Joseph (3A North Semi-State Champion), Dezmon Briscoe and Chris Hurt of Indianapolis Attucks (3A South Semi-State Champion), Gavin Betten of Manchester (2A North Semi-State Champion), Max McComb of University (2A South Semi-State Champion), Jake McGraw of Clinton Prairie (1A North Semi-State Champion) and Rylan Crocker of Orleans (1A North Semi-State Champion).
The state’s top three senior point producers, all over 26 ppg, were also among the selectees for the 2025 Top 60 Senior Workout. Those high scorers, who were invited, are Braylon Mullins, Greenfield-Central – 32.9 ppg, Josiah Ball, Maconaquah – 28.7 and Julius Gizzi, New Palestine – 26.1.
The six players who were featured front and center on the 2024-25 issue of Hoosier Basketball Magazine were also part of the “invited” list of Top 60 players. They are Briscoe, Attucks (undecided), Brady Koehler, Indianapolis Cathedral (Notre Dame), Mullins, Greenfield-Central (Connecticut), Kellen Pickett, Fort Wayne Blackhawk (Wright State), Azavier Robinson, Lawrence North (Butler) and Singleton, Jeffersonville (Northwestern). Unfortunately, due to a date conflict Koehler, Mullins and Pickett are unable to attend the workout.
Coach Bobby Allen (Guerin Catholic) will direct both sessions. Other outstanding IBCA coaches— Tyler Leighton (Jimtown), Michael McBride (Jennings County), Alaa Mroueh (East Chicago Central) and Garrett Winegar (Fishers)— have been invited to assist with on-court coaching.
Both sessions are open to the public for admission fee of $9.00. Media can call (317) 925-8200 if interested in credentials for one or both sessions.
